Post Options Post Options   Thanks (0) Thanks(0)   Quote Bree1977 Quote  Post ReplyReply Direct Link To This Post Posted: 22 October 2008 at 10:57pm
Hi Dotty - good luck. I have just had my first cycle of Clomid 50mg, taken day 2-6. I took just before bed - no side effects at all. Went for blood test at CD10 and estrogen levels 2000. Next day had scan and 5 follicals so we were told not to try this month as too high risk of multiple births. So next month clomid again but reducing to 25mg. I am CD 22 now, unsure when/if I ovulated as I have irregular cycles! We've been trying for 1 year, first mc at 10 wks and 2 mc at 5 wks. I am currently preggers with a clomid baby, conceived on my second cycle - I was on clomid because about 3 months after coming off the pill my AF stopped, it appears the pill was what kept it going - therefore I wasn't ovulating. I had to have proveria to induce AF and then clomid, I took it at night and didn't have any real symptoms. All I had was day 21 bloods to see if it was working, which it didn't the first cycle and only just the second cycle - but thats all it took . Best of luck to all ladies on clomid
